The advantage of high carrier frequency: ideal
current waveform, little current harmonic wave
and motor noise.
The disadvantage of high carrier frequency:
increasing the switch loss, increasing VFD
temperature and the impact to the output
capacity. The VFD needs to derate on high
carrier frequency. At the same time, the leakage
and electrical magnetic interference will
increase.
Applying low carrier frequency is contrary to the
above, too low carrier frequency will cause
unstable running, torque decreasing and surge.
The manufacturer has set a reasonable carrier
frequency when the VFD is in factory. In general,
users do not need to change the parameter.
When the frequency used exceeds the default
carrier frequency, the VFD needs to derate 10%
for each additional 1k carrier frequency.
Setting range: 1.0 – 15.0kHz
0: No operation
1: Rotary autotuning
Comprehensive motor parameter autotune
It is recommended to use rotating autotuning
when high control accuracy is needed.
2: Static autotuning 1 (autotune totally); It is
suitable in the cases when the motor cannot
de-couple from the load. The autotuning for the
motor parameter will impact the control accuracy.
3: Static autotuning 2 (autotune part
parameters); when the current motor is motor 1,
autotune P02.06, P02.07, P02.08
